Land preparation services involve clearing, leveling, and grading the property to create a solid foundation for construction or landscaping projects. This process typically includes removing existing vegetation, debris, or old structures, as well as ensuring the ground is even and stable. Proper land preparation helps prevent future issues such as uneven settling, drainage problems, or foundation damage, making it a crucial first step before building a new home, installing a driveway, or establishing a garden. Experienced contractors use specialized equipment to handle different types of terrain, ensuring the land is ready for whatever development plans are in place.

Many property owners turn to land preparation services to address common problems like poor drainage, soil erosion, or uneven surfaces that can complicate construction or landscaping efforts. For example, if a yard slopes excessively or has areas prone to standing water, professional land grading can redirect water flow and create a level surface. Clearing overgrown vegetation or removing rocks and debris can also make the site safer and easier to work on. These services help property owners avoid costly issues down the line by ensuring the land is properly shaped and stabilized before any major work begins.

The overview below groups typical Land Preparation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Erie, PA.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Land Clearing - Typical costs for minor land clearing projects in Erie, PA range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, covering small lots or simple brush removal. Fewer projects reach into the higher end for more extensive clearing.

Basic Grading and Leveling - Local contractors often charge between $1,000 and $3,000 for standard grading tasks. Most projects are completed within this range, especially for residential lots needing surface preparation before construction.

Full Land Preparation - Larger, more comprehensive land prep services can cost from $3,500 up to $8,000 or more. These projects involve extensive clearing, grading, and soil work, with only the most complex jobs reaching the higher end of this spectrum.

Complete Land Reclamation - For significant projects like restoring or converting large parcels, costs can exceed $10,000, depending on scope and site conditions. Many such projects are at the upper end of the range, with fewer falling into the highest tiers.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When comparing land preparation service providers in Erie, PA, it’s important to consider their experience with projects similar to the one at hand. Homeowners should look for local contractors who have a proven track record of handling land clearing, grading, or excavation work in the area. Experienced service providers are more likely to understand the local soil conditions, weather patterns, and regulatory considerations, which can contribute to a smoother project execution. Asking for examples of past work or references can help gauge their familiarity with projects comparable in scope and complexity.

Clear, written expectations are essential to ensure that both the homeowner and the service provider are aligned on the project’s scope, deliverables, and responsibilities. Well-defined estimates or proposals that outline the work involved, materials, and any other pertinent details help prevent misunderstandings. Homeowners should seek service providers who can articulate their process and provide documentation that clearly states what will be done, avoiding vague descriptions that could lead to surprises later on.

Reputable references and effective communication are key indicators of a dependable land preparation contractor. Reliable local contractors should be able to provide references from previous clients who can speak to their professionalism and quality of work. Additionally, good communication throughout the process - including responsiveness to questions and clarity about project details - helps build trust and ensures the project progresses smoothly. What is land preparation service? Land preparation involves clearing, leveling, and grading land to make it suitable for construction, landscaping, or farming projects.

Why should I hire a land preparation service? Professional land preparation ensures the land is properly cleared and leveled, reducing future issues and creating a solid foundation for your project.

What tasks are typically included in land preparation? Tasks may include removing debris, grading the land, soil testing, and initial excavation to prepare the site for its intended use.

How do local contractors determine the scope of land preparation? They assess the land’s current condition, size, and your project needs to recommend the appropriate preparation steps.

Can land preparation services handle different types of terrain? Yes, experienced service providers can work with various terrains, including rocky, uneven, or heavily wooded land, to prepare it effectively.
